Authorizing the Commissioner of Public Property, on behalf of the City of Philadelphia, to acquire fee title or a lesser interest in real estate, located on East Roosevelt Boulevard in the vicinity of Langdon Street, known as Friends Campus, for the development, occupancy and operation of a health center and enter into related agreements, all under certain terms and conditions.
Body
TH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F PHILADELPHIA HEREBY ORDAINS:
SECTION 1. The Commissioner of Public Property, on behalf of the City of Philadelphia, is hereby authorized to enter into an Intergovernmental Cooperation Agreement with the Philadelphia Authority for Industrial Development ("PAID") for PAID to acquire fee title or a lesser interest in real estate, including condominium units, located on East Roosevelt Boulevard in the vicinity of Langdon Street, known as Friends Campus and generally shown on Exhibit A to develop a Health Center thereon and to transfer such Health Center premises to the Philadelphia Municipal Authority ("PMA").
SECTION 2. The Commissioner of Public Property, on behalf of the City of Philadelphia, is hereby authorized to enter into a long-term lease with PMA for the City, its sublessees and others to occupy and operate the Health Center premises.
SECTION 3. The Commissioner of Public Property, on behalf of the City of Philadelphia, is hereby authorized to enter into such other agreements, leases, subleases and other instruments and documents with PAID, PMA and others as necessary and appropriate to effectuate this ordinance.
